Tackle and Techniques
We fish light to medium tackle on these trips - typically spinning gear spooled with 15-20 pound test that's perfect for the species we target in these waters. You'll be using everything from live shrimp under popping corks to soft plastics worked along the bottom structure. The channel edges and harbor pilings are magnets for feeding fish, so we'll spend time working these areas with jigs and live bait. When the tide's moving, we might drift the flats with gulp shrimp or throw topwater plugs early in the morning. Don't worry if you've never used these techniques before - our captain will show you the ropes and help you dial in your presentation. The key in these waters is staying mobile and adapting to what the fish want on any given day. Structure fishing around the jetties and channel markers can be hot, especially when we're targeting redfish and flounder holding tight to cover.
Top Catches This Season
Galveston's inshore waters are loaded with speckled trout, and these fish are absolute classics for a reason. They fight hard, taste great, and they're here year-round. Spring and fall are prime time when the specks school up in big numbers, but even in summer you can find them holding in deeper channel cuts during the heat of the day. They'll slam a live shrimp under a cork or crush a well-placed soft plastic. What makes specks so fun is their aggressive strikes - when one hits, you'll know it. Redfish are another crowd favorite that cruise these flats and channels. These copper-colored bruisers can push 20-30 inches and will absolutely smoke your drag when hooked. They're most active during moving tides and love to ambush prey around structure. Black drum show up consistently too, especially around the pilings and rocky areas. They're bottom feeders that require patience, but when you hook into a big drum, it's like being tied to a freight train. Flounder are the bonus fish that make every trip interesting - these flatfish are masters of camouflage and provide excellent table fare when you can fool them into biting.
